开源项目 good-clean-read
常见问题解决方案
项目基础介绍
good-clean-read
是一个基于 Jekyll 的模板项目,旨在帮助用户创建简洁、易读的文章和单页网站。该项目的主要编程语言是 HTML 和 CSS。Jekyll 是一个静态站点生成器,能够将纯文本转换为静态网站和博客。
新手使用注意事项及解决方案
1. 安装 Jekyll 环境问题
问题描述:新手在安装 Jekyll 环境时可能会遇到依赖包缺失或版本不兼容的问题。
解决步骤:
- 检查 Ruby 版本:确保你的系统上安装了 Ruby 2.5.0 或更高版本。你可以通过运行
ruby -v
来检查当前版本。 - 安装 Bundler:运行
gem install bundler
来安装 Bundler,这是一个用于管理 Ruby 依赖的工具。 - 安装 Jekyll:运行
gem install jekyll
来安装 Jekyll。 - 安装项目依赖:进入项目目录,运行
bundle install
来安装项目所需的所有依赖包。
2. 本地预览问题
问题描述:在本地启动 Jekyll 服务时,可能会遇到无法预览网站的问题。
解决步骤:
- 启动 Jekyll 服务:在项目根目录下运行
bundle exec jekyll serve
。 - 检查端口:默认情况下,Jekyll 会在
http://127.0.0.1:4000/
启动服务。如果端口被占用,可以尝试使用-P
参数指定其他端口,例如bundle exec jekyll serve -P 4001
。 - 检查错误日志:如果服务启动失败,查看终端输出的错误信息,根据错误提示进行排查。
3. 自定义样式问题
问题描述:新手在自定义网站样式时,可能会遇到样式不生效或覆盖原有样式的问题。
解决步骤:
- 编辑 CSS 文件:在
assets/css/
目录下找到main.scss
文件,这是项目的主要样式文件。 - 覆盖原有样式:在
main.scss
中添加或修改样式规则,确保你的新样式能够覆盖原有的样式。 - 清除缓存:在浏览器中按
Ctrl + F5
强制刷新页面,确保浏览器加载最新的样式文件。
通过以上步骤,新手可以更好地理解和使用 good-clean-read
项目,避免常见问题的困扰。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考